
Waste Management Software is a type of software that helps waste management companies and organizations manage their waste collection, disposal, recycling, and compliance activities. Waste Management Software typically includes features such as route optimization, vehicle tracking, inventory management, billing and invoicing, reporting and analytics, and integration with other systems such as accounting, customer relationship management, and geographic information system.
Market Analysis and Insights: Global Waste Management Software Market
The global Waste Management Software market is projected to grow from US$ 421 million in 2024 to US$ 696.4 million by 2030, at a Compound Annual Growth Rate (CAGR) of 8.8% during the forecast period.
The industry trend of Waste Management Software is expected to be positive and growing in the coming years. The main drivers for this growth are the increasing demand for efficient and sustainable waste management practices, the rising adoption of cloud-based and mobile-based solutions, the growing need for regulatory compliance and environmental protection, and the technological advancements and innovations in the Waste Management Software industry. Some of the challenges that may hinder the growth of the Waste Management Software market are the high initial investment and maintenance costs of some Waste Management Software solutions, the lack of awareness and expertise among some end-users, and the security and privacy issues related to data storage and sharing.
